    Yet another SonicWall SMA100 vulnerability exploited in the wild (CVE-2025-32819)

    SonicWall has fixed multiple vulnerabilities affecting its SMA100 Series devices, one of which (CVE-2025-32819) appears to be a patch bypass for an arbitrary file delete vulnerability that was exploit …
